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Patients admitted to the UMC St Radboud with trauma

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Age below 18, expected clinical risks of blood sampling, known HIV/AIDS, conditions known to influence the immune response (e.g. auto-immune diseases), use of medication known to influence the immune response (e.g. steroids)

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Cytokine production following ex vivo whole blood stimulation to identify immune paralysis.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Plasma mtDNA concentrations, mRNA expression levels of genes known to be involved in immune paralysis, other DAMP concentrations in plasma, infections, blood gas values, vital parameters, age, body mass index, trauma mechanism, Injury Severity Score (ISS), use of medication, surgical interventions.
